Data Lake Explained: A Comprehensive Guide to Its Architecture and Use Cases

AltexSoft

The term data lake itself is metaphorical, evoking an image of a large body of water fed by multiple streams, each bringing new data to be stored and analyzed. Instead of relying on traditional hierarchical structures and predefined schemas, as in the case of data warehouses, a data lake utilizes a flat architecture.
